require "time"
require "fileutils"
require "droonga/engine/version"
require "droonga/loggable"
require "droonga/engine_state"
require "droonga/catalog_observer"
require "droonga/dispatcher"
require "droonga/live_nodes_list_observer"
module Droonga
class Engine
include Loggable
LAST_PROCESSED_TIMESTAMP = "last_processed_timestamp"
EFFECTIVE_MESSAGE_TIMESTAMP = "effective_message_timestamp"
def initialize(loop, name, internal_name)
@state = EngineState.new(loop, name, internal_name)
@catalog_observer = Droonga::CatalogObserver.new(@state.loop)
@catalog_observer.on_reload = lambda do |catalog|
graceful_restart(catalog)
logger.info("restarted")
end
@live_nodes_list_observer = LiveNodesListObserver.new
@live_nodes_list_observer.on_update = lambda do |live_nodes|
@live_nodes = live_nodes
@dispatcher.live_nodes = live_nodes if @dispatcher
end
end
def start
logger.trace("start: start")
@state.start
@live_nodes_list_observer.start
@catalog_observer.start
catalog = @catalog_observer.catalog
@live_nodes = catalog.all_nodes
@dispatcher = create_dispatcher(catalog)
@dispatcher.start
logger.trace("start: done")
end
def stop_graceful
logger.trace("stop_graceful: start")
@catalog_observer.stop
@live_nodes_list_observer.stop
on_finish = lambda do
output_last_processed_timestamp
@dispatcher.shutdown
@state.shutdown
yield
end
if @state.have_session?
@state.on_finish = on_finish
else
on_finish.call
end
logger.trace("stop_graceful: done")
end
# It may be called after stop_graceful.
def stop_immediately
logger.trace("stop_immediately: start")
output_last_processed_timestamp
@catalog_observer.stop
@live_nodes_list_observer.stop
@dispatcher.shutdown
@state.shutdown
logger.trace("stop_immediately: done")
end
def process(message)
return unless effective_message?(message)
@last_processed_timestamp = message["date"]
@dispatcher.process_message(message)
end
private
def create_dispatcher(catalog)
dispatcher = Dispatcher.new(@state, catalog)
dispatcher.live_nodes = @live_nodes
dispatcher
end
def graceful_restart(catalog)
logger.trace("graceful_restart: start")
old_dispatcher = @dispatcher
logger.trace("graceful_restart: creating new dispatcher")
new_dispatcher = create_dispatcher(catalog)
new_dispatcher.start
@dispatcher = new_dispatcher
logger.trace("graceful_restart: shutdown old dispatcher")
old_dispatcher.shutdown
logger.trace("graceful_restart: done")
end
def output_last_processed_timestamp
File.open(last_processed_timestamp_file, "w") do |file|
file.write(@last_processed_timestamp)
end
end
def last_processed_timestamp_file
@last_processed_timestamp_file ||= File.join(Droonga::Path.state, LAST_PROCESSED_TIMESTAMP)
end
def effective_message?(message)
effective_timestamp = effective_message_timestamp
return true if effective_timestamp.nil?
message_timestamp = Time.parse(message["date"])
return false if effective_timestamp >= message_timestamp
FileUtils.rm(effective_message_timestamp_file)
true
end
def effective_message_timestamp
return nil unless File.exist?(effective_message_timestamp_file)
timestamp = File.read(effective_message_timestamp_file)
begin
Time.parse(timestamp)
rescue ArgumentError
nil
end
end
def effective_message_timestamp_file
@effective_message_timestamp_file ||= File.join(Droonga::Path.state, EFFECTIVE_MESSAGE_TIMESTAMP)
end
def log_tag
"engine"
end
end
end
